*A hat tourney is a mixer where everyone is placed on a team by names being drawn from a hat. It’s a great way to meet new friends. And every team will have a variety of different skill levels.

What: Hat tournaments are social just for fun scrimmages where you put your name in a hat and teams are formed randomly. There will be a few volunteer Decatur coaches and parents to help organize and support the beginners. Depending on #s we’ll play 3v3 or 5v5.
